#319CEE Hex color

#319CEE

The hexadecimal color code #319CEE corresponds to the code RGB( 49, 156, 238 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,19 level), green (at 0,61 level) and blue (at 0,93 level). Its brightness is 56% and its saturation is 84%. It is composed of red at 11%, green at 35% and blue at 53%.

Color Palettes

The complementary color #CE6311 is the color exactly opposite to #319CEE on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

Uses of #319CEE in CSS

When using #319CEE as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#319CEE as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
